Chuck and Josh tackle hemangiomas, the raised reddish 'strawberry marks' that alarm new parents but are usually benign. Only about 30% are visible at birth; most appear between 4–6 weeks and are gone by the time a child reaches double digits. Large ones near the eyes or ears can pose medical risks, and hemangiomas can extend internally to organs in rare cases. Josh explains the actual physics — blue light reflects off shallow tissue while red light penetrates deeper and is absorbed — a fact Chuck swears he didn't know until that very morning.
Blood is never blue — not even when deoxygenated. Veins appear blue because blue light can't penetrate as deeply as red light, so it reflects back to the surface. Red light goes deeper and gets absorbed, making deep tissue appear blue to the eye.
